From 7fd5c2d17a4df2c6818ab76d6dffe851afa18c9c Mon Sep 17 00:00:00 2001
From: 马宇豪 <978517621@qq.com>
Date: Thu, 23 Feb 2023 13:25:43 +0800
Subject: [PATCH] 外包修改
---
src/views/contingencyManagement/panManagement/component/openAdd.vue | 24 +++++++++++++-----------
1 files changed, 13 insertions(+), 11 deletions(-)
diff --git a/src/views/contingencyManagement/panManagement/component/openAdd.vue b/src/views/contingencyManagement/panManagement/component/openAdd.vue
index 4114bb7..58c5501 100644
--- a/src/views/contingencyManagement/panManagement/component/openAdd.vue
+++ b/src/views/contingencyManagement/panManagement/component/openAdd.vue
@@ -38,9 +38,9 @@
<el-col :xs="24" :sm="12" :md="12" :lg="12" :xl="12" class="mb20">
<el-form-item label="预案类型" prop="type">
<el-select v-model="ruleForm.type" class="w100" placeholder="请选择">
- <el-option label="综合应急预案" value="1"></el-option>
- <el-option label="现场处置方案" value="2"></el-option>
- <el-option label="专项应急预案" value="3"></el-option>
+ <el-option label="综合应急预案" :value="1"></el-option>
+ <el-option label="现场处置方案" :value="2"></el-option>
+ <el-option label="专项应急预案" :value="3"></el-option>
<el-option label="其他预案" value="4"></el-option>
</el-select>
</el-form-item>
@@ -56,9 +56,9 @@
<el-col :xs="24" :sm="12" :md="12" :lg="12" :xl="12" class="mb20">
<el-form-item label="预案级别" prop="level">
<el-select v-model="ruleForm.level" class="w100" placeholder="请选择">
- <el-option label="公司级" value="1"></el-option>
- <el-option label="分厂级" value="2"></el-option>
- <el-option label="车间级" value="3"></el-option>
+ <el-option label="公司级" :value="1"></el-option>
+ <el-option label="分厂级" :value="2"></el-option>
+ <el-option label="车间级" :value="3"></el-option>
</el-select>
</el-form-item>
</el-col>
@@ -199,7 +199,6 @@
}
if(res.data.data.deptList){
for(var a = 0;a<res.data.data.deptList.length;a++){
-
responsibleDepartment.value.push(res.data.data.deptList[a].departmentId)
}
}
@@ -321,11 +320,13 @@
if (!formEl) return;
await formEl.validate((valid, fields) => {
if (valid) {
- isShowDialog.value = false;
delete ruleForm.value.teamName
- emergencyPlanApi()
- .editEmergencyTeam(ruleForm.value)
+ ruleForm.value.teamList = JSON.parse(JSON.stringify(ruleForm.value.teamList))
+ ruleForm.value.fileList = JSON.parse(JSON.stringify(ruleForm.value.fileList))
+ ruleForm.value.deptList = JSON.parse(JSON.stringify(ruleForm.value.deptList))
+ emergencyPlanApi().editEmergencyTeam(ruleForm.value)
.then((res) => {
+ console.log(res,'res')
if (res.data.code == 200) {
ElMessage({
showClose: true,
@@ -342,7 +343,8 @@
emit('myAdd', true);
}
formEl.resetFields();
- });
+ })
+ isShowDialog.value = false;
} else {
console.log('error submit!', fields);
}
--
Gitblit v1.9.2